Yang Wang is a scholar working on Electrical and Electronic Engineering, Control and Systems Engineering and Automotive Engineering. According to data from OpenAlex, Yang Wang has authored 188 papers receiving a total of 2.0k indexed citations (citations by other indexed papers that have themselves been cited), including 33 papers in Electrical and Electronic Engineering, 29 papers in Control and Systems Engineering and 23 papers in Automotive Engineering. Recurrent topics in Yang Wang's work include Advancements in Battery Materials (13 papers), Advanced Battery Technologies Research (9 papers) and Machine Fault Diagnosis Techniques (9 papers). Yang Wang is often cited by papers focused on Advancements in Battery Materials (13 papers), Advanced Battery Technologies Research (9 papers) and Machine Fault Diagnosis Techniques (9 papers). Yang Wang collaborates with scholars based in China, United States and Hong Kong. Yang Wang's co-authors include Xi Zhang, Xiaohua Yang, Caisheng Wang, Weifen Li, Chao Chu, Jianjun Mu, Jian Pei, Peng Wang, Chao Liu and Wei Wang and has published in prestigious journals such as Nucleic Acids Research, Angewandte Chemie International Edition and PLoS ONE.
